The Real Estate Regulatory Authority (RERA) protects buyers and regulates builders.
Ensure the project has a valid RERA registration number.
Verify builder details and project status on the official RERA website.
Check if the builder has pending litigation or complaints.
The title deed proves ownership.
Seller owns the property (individual or developer).
No mortgage, loan, or lien on the property.
Property is not under legal dispute.
All previous sales deeds and mutation records are valid.
Builders often misuse land zoning rules.
The property complies with Master Plan 2026 regulations.
It has residential land use permission from local authorities.
No unauthorized construction or illegal modifications.
Approved building plan from local municipal authorities.
Occupancy certificate (OC) for ready-to-move flats.
Commencement certificate (CC) for under-construction projects.
Verify latest property tax receipts.
Check electricity and water bills to ensure no pending dues.
Confirms property is legally recognized and functional.
EC shows if the property is free from any legal or financial liabilities.
Obtain EC from the sub-registrar office.
Look for loans, mortgages, or pending litigation.
Ideally, EC should cover last 13–30 years depending on property age.
Check past projects completed and delivery track record.
Review customer feedback and online ratings.
Ensure builder is financially stable.
The sale agreement is legally binding.
Payment schedule & penalty clauses
Possession date & delays
Cancellation/refund policy
Builder obligations for amenities & maintenance
Even with all checks, a real estate lawyer can help verify:
All property documents
Legal compliance & approvals
Risk of future disputes
Avoid cash-only deals. Use bank transfers for traceability.
Check if the property is registered under your PAN.
Verify cooperative society or apartment association rules.
Avoid too-good-to-be-true deals; they often hide legal issues.
